How Do I Update Firmware on the 168.8.105 Router?
Firmware should be updated via the router’s administration interface, selecting a reputable image, verifying integrity, and applying the update. Update frequency is moderate; security implications emphasize timely patches, avoiding unsupported builds, and maintaining documented change logs.
Can I Change the Router’s Default IP Address?
Changing the router’s default IP is possible; it requires accessing the admin interface, locating LAN settings, and selecting a new address within the allowed range. This action supports changing password and network isolation, improving control and freedom.

How Can I Set up a Guest Network on 168.8.105?
A guest network can be configured by enabling the option in the router’s wireless settings, assigning a separate SSID, and applying a distinct password; perform a firmware update first to ensure features and security are current, then test access boundaries.
